Frequently Asked Questions
Everything you need to know about ClientFiles
Do my clients need an account?
No. Your clients access files through a simple link — no signup, no login, no friction.
Can clients upload files to me?
No. ClientFiles is designed for one-way delivery — you send files to clients. This keeps portals clean and secure.
What happens when a portal expires?
Expired portals become inaccessible to clients. Your files remain stored and you can reactivate the portal anytime.
Is this a replacement for Google Drive?
No. ClientFiles is purpose-built for client delivery, not general file storage. Use it alongside your existing tools.
Can I cancel anytime?
Yes. Cancel your Pro subscription anytime from your dashboard. You'll retain access until the end of your billing period.
What are the storage limits?
Free accounts have limited storage for testing. Pro accounts get generous storage for active client work. Limits are designed for delivery, not archival.
What file types can I upload?
Most common file types are supported — PDFs, images, videos, archives, documents. If your client can download it, you can upload it.
How do I protect sensitive files?
Pro users can add password protection to portals. Only people with the password can access the files.
